近场校准方法可用于在近场条件下校准水声换能器。方法以亥姆霍兹(Helmholtz)积分为基础,由近场测量数据推算大尺寸水声换能器的远场特性。本文叙述了三种不同类型换能器近场数据测量技术和远场特性计算方法,并作为例子给出了近远场校准结果。
The near-field calibration method can be used to calibrate underwater sound transducer (array) in near-field range. In accordance with the method based on Helmholtz integration, the far-field characteristics of underwater sound transducers with large dimension can be calculated from near-field data measured. The paper describes the measurement techniques of near-field data and the calculation method of far-field characteristics for three kinds of shape tranducers, and also show the results of near and far ield calibration as example.
